Benefits of Shouse Living
Shouse living offers an array of perks! From its customizable design, to its cost-effectiveness, to its work-life balance, plus its energy efficiency and sustainable features.
- Versatile Design: Create your own layout and architecture to suit your individual style.
- Cost-Efficient: Save money by combining residential and workspace needs into one structure.
- Work-Life Balance: Work from home with privacy and professional space – no more commuting!
- Sustainable: Include green features like solar panels and rainwater harvesting systems.
- Energy Efficient: Enhance thermal performance with insulation and energy-efficient windows.

Challenges and Considerations
Shouse living is a unique experience with its own challenges. To make it work long-term, you need to consider zoning regulations, building codes, maintenance, durability, and work-life balance. Check out the table below to learn more!
Challenges and Considerations | Zoning and Building Codes | Maintenance and Durability | Balancing Work-Life Boundaries |
---|---|---|---|
Description | Adhering to regulations | Ensuring structural integrity | Creating separate spaces for work and relaxation |
Example | Meeting setback requirements | Choosing weather-resistant materials | Implementing soundproofing measures |
